The Wild Wulfs of London series by Ronda Thompson has to be one of my favourite paranormal romance series. It's a mixture of historical/regency and paranormal - two of my favourite romance genres. 

The series is full of curses from witches, werewolf yumminess, dark brooding men, an eclectic handful of  beautiful women and romance. The entire series is set in the 1800s in London, England. It's descriptive regency romance mixed with a dark and mystical world.


The Dark One (The Wild Wulfs of London)The first book in the series is The Dark One. This is where we learn about the curse that haunts the Wulf brothers and we learn if it can be broken or not.

The Untamed One (Book 2 of The Wild Wulfs of London)The second in the series is, The Untamed One. This is my favourite of the three books. I absolutely loved Jackson's character - he's fiesty and full of anger. Can Lucinda melt his heart and calm his soul?

The Cursed One (Wild Wulfs of London)And in the third book of this series, The Cursed One. This book was my least favourite. The characters were likable, but the storyline was completely out there compared to the other books.
